Summary

The task forces are a mechanism whereby communities and civil society organizations get to represent themselves in local government processes. Composed of representatives from various stakeholders, a WASH Task Force within a local government unit works to make WASH service delivery more transparent and local governments more accountable.

 The WASH Coalition Philipines – which has chapters in Mindanao, Visayas and Bicol – supports currently seven local WASH Task Forces in initiating a campaign for well maintained toilets and wash areas in public schools.

 

About the author

The WASH coalition in teh Philippines has a wide membership, including about 20 organizations, over 30 local government authorities, national government agencies, communities and individuals. The local government authorities are mostly based in the Autonomous Region of Muslim Mindanao (ARMM).
